in_memory

class mersal.persistence.in_memory.in_memory_message_tracker.InMemoryMessageTracker

Bases: MessageTracker

Tracks handled messages in memory.

__init__() None
async is_message_tracked(message_id: UUID, transaction_context: TransactionContext) bool

Check if message identified by message_id is handled.

async track_message(message_id: UUID, transaction_context: TransactionContext) None

Set message identified by message_id as handled.